When should I book my B&B in Makkah?
When you’re dreaming of a escape to Makkah, year-round temperatures and rainfall may be important factors to consider. The hottest months are usually June and July with an average temp of 93°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 75°F. Average annual precipitation for Makkah is 5 inches.

How can I get to and around Makkah?
Mapping out your trip in and around Makkah is easy with these transportation options. Fly into King Abdulaziz Intl. Airport (JED), which is located 44.6 mi (71.7 km) from the city center. If you’d like to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car for your journey.
